What is an ADHD Private Assessment?
An ADHD private assessment is a thorough examination carried out by qualified experts to detect ADHD or other associated conditions. Unlike public assessments, which might have prolonged wait times and restricted availability, private assessments typically use faster access to diagnostic services.

Preliminary Consultation
The assessment generally starts with an initial consultation where the clinician evaluates the individual's issues, signs, and any relevant history. It's important to get ready for this meeting with notes about specific behaviors and difficulties dealt with in everyday life.
2. Background Information
The clinician will often ask for surveys or interviews with family members, teachers, or considerable others to gather a detailed view of the person's habits across various environments.
3. Standardized Questionnaires
Standardized tests are essential for obtaining measurable information. These surveys evaluate attention period, hyperactivity, impulsivity, and executive functioning abilities.
4. Scientific Observation
The clinician might conduct observations in various settings to determine the individual's habits and how their signs manifest in real-life scenarios.
5. Feedback Session
Lastly, a feedback session is scheduled to talk about the assessment results, address questions, and check out potential next steps for treatment or assistance. This session can be particularly helpful for setting goals and understanding readily available resources.
Common FAQs About ADHD Private AssessmentsQ1: How long does a private ADHD assessment take?
The period of a private ADHD assessment can vary however usually lasts anywhere from 1 to 3 hours for the assessment phase, plus additional time for feedback sessions.
Q2: Are private assessments covered by insurance?
Coverage differs by company and plan. It's important to talk to your insurance business before arranging an assessment to comprehend what expenses might be covered.
Q3: What age groups can undergo a private ADHD assessment?
Private assessments are available for all age groups, consisting of kids, adolescents, and adults. However, the particular assessments may differ by age.
Q4: Will I get a diagnosis after the assessment?
Usually, if the assessment indicates that ADHD symptoms are present and considerably affecting operating, a diagnosis may be provided.
Q5: Are there any follow-up steps after diagnosis?
Yes, based upon the diagnosis, the clinician will usually advise follow-up actions, which may include therapy, medication, support groups, or academic modifications.
